<h3>Booklet 3G is poor under sunshine</h3>
<p>The glossy screen is not very readable outdoors. It folds to almost 180 degrees, it has a great resolution for its size, but what is the point of having a 12 hours autonomy and GPS if you can&#8217;t work well outdoors?</p>
<h3>Nokia Booklet 3G has only 1 GB of memory, not upgradeable</h3>
<p>Running Windows XP or Linux, the Nokia Laptop would probably be forgiven. But Windows 7 and 1GB of RAM? Not upgradeable? That&#8217;s odd, and not a good investment time wise. Think of the bundled applications and your favorite software and imagine how would it work crumped in 1GB of RAM. Maybe this is a commercial decision, leaving room for other models. Maybe it&#8217;s just cutting costs to the max.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The firs Nokia laptop will be sold by Best Buy in US, rumors say. None of the major US carriers seem interested in subsidizing the netbook.<br />
<span id="more-36"></span></p>
<h3>Buy Nokia Booklet 3G cheaper in US</h3>
<p>Still, there is good news. The Nokia Booklet 3G price will be $599. There is a lot less than the first estimates of $800 and it might give a boost to sales.</p>
<p><a href="http://nokia-laptop.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/buy-nokia-laptop-US.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-full wp-image-37" title="buy nokia laptop US" src="http://nokia-laptop.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/10/buy-nokia-laptop-US.jpg" alt="buy nokia laptop US" width="500" height="346" /></a></p>
<p>We know that laptops are cheaper in US, but this is an important price decision. Maybe Nokia fears the competition from Asus, Dell or Acer that already promise same battery life and better specifications on their next notebooks. Looking at <a title="Nokia Boolet 3G specifications" href="http://nokia-laptop.com/nokia-booklet-full-specifications" target="_blank">Nokia Booklet specifications</a>, there are some neat features that might give Nokia a head before the pack. But this advantage is not one to last long, and Nokia should quickly make a partnership with a large carrier to avoid engaging  into a price war.</p>
<p>The Nokia Booklet 3G is not exactly an Iphone of the netbook market, so it should not be promoted as a netbook, but as something else. They should concentrate on the business market and hit deep.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>At Nokia World 2009, Nokia Booklet 3G has finally received a price and full specs:<br />
<span id="more-16"></span></p>
<p><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G complete specifications:</strong></p>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G dimensions</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> Weight (max) 1250 g</li>
<li> Dimensions (max) 264 x 185 x 19.9 mm</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G</strong></strong><strong> CPU and Chipset</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> Intel Atom Z530, 1.6 GHz</li>
<li> Intel Poulsbo US15W, fanless design</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G memory and storage</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> RAM: 1 GB, DDR2, 533 Mhz, soldered down</li>
<li> HDD: 120 GB, 1.8”/5mmH/SATA, 8 MB cache, 4200 RPM</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G display</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> 10.1”, 1280×720 pixels, glass window</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G battery</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> 16 cell, 56.8 Wh, Li-Ion prismatic, removable design</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G connectivity</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> 802.11 b/g/n, 2T2R</li>
<li> BT 2.1 + EDR</li>
<li> Inbuilt 3G modem (data calls only). Different variants: WCDMA: 850/1900/2100 or WCDMA 900/2100 or no modem.</li>
<li> All modem variants have GSM and GPRS</li>
<li> Assisted-GPS</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G I/O ports</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> 1 x HDMI 1.2 out</li>
<li> 3 x USB 2.0</li>
<li> 1 x headphone out (OMTP 3.5 mm) – with OMTP headsets also functions as audio in</li>
<li> 1 x DC-in</li>
<li> 1 x SD card reader</li>
<li> 1 x SIM / USIM slot</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G camera and microphone</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> 1.3 MP front facing camera with integrated microphone<br />
<h3><a href="http://nokia-laptop.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/09/nokia-booklet-3g.jpg"><img class="size-medium wp-image-17 alignright" title="nokia booklet 3g specifications" src="http://nokia-laptop.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/09/nokia-booklet-3g-300x300.jpg" alt="nokia booklet 3g specifications" width="300" height="300" /></a></h3>
</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G keyboard</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> Frame keyboard</li>
<li> 2 physical layouts: US (78 keys, 17 mm pitch, 1.8 mm stroke) and UK (79 keys, 16.7 mm pitch, 1.8 mm stroke)</li>
</ul>
<p><strong>Other</strong></p>
<ul>
<li> Accelerometer</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G inbox contents</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> Nokia Booklet 3G</li>
<li> BC-1S battery</li>
<li> AC/DC power adapter</li>
<li> Quick setup guide and warranty instructions</li>
<li> Headset WH-205</li>
<li> USB charging multi-cable CA-126</li>
</ul>
<h3><strong>Nokia Booklet 3G preinstalled software</strong></h3>
<ul>
<li> Operating System: Windows 7 Starter Edition, Home Premium or Professional</li>
<li> MS Office Small Business 60 day trial</li>
<li> MS Internet Explorer 8</li>
<li> HDD protection utility, Hotkey utility , Knock Control utility, Power Profile Switcher, Battery Life utility</li>
<li> Nokia Update Manager</li>
<li> Ovi Suite</li>
<li> Ovi Maps Gadget</li>
<li> Social Hub</li>
<li> F-Secure Internet Security 2010 trial</li>
</ul>
